  • Patent number: 6434252
    Abstract: A ribbon microphone having magnets positioned adjacent north and south pole pieces. The magnets are of uniform thickness along their lengths, and do not taper. The pole pieces are substantially the same width as the magnets. An offset ribbon is disposed in an air gap between the pole pieces. The offset ribbon is not centered in the air gap, but rather is offset from a center line which bisects the magnets and pole pieces. The offset ribbon is located closer to the front of the microphone than the back of the microphone. The flux area is uniform and corresponds to the area of the air gap between the pole pieces.
